Although the new full-length trailer from the Fifty Shades of Grey movie made us excited about Jamie Dornan’s amazing abs and Dakota Johnson’s longing looks, Beyoncé’s haunting remix of “Crazy in Love” was also among the best parts. And that tune is just the beginning for the highly anticipated film’s 16-song soundtrack, which, on top of two Beyoncé songs, features Ellie Goulding, The Rolling Stones, and Frank Sinatra.

Two singles from the album, “Love Me Like You Do” by Goulding and “Earned It” by The Weeknd, have already been released. The album will also include tracks from the movie’s score by Danny Elfman (he has composed scores for such films as The Nightmare Before Christmas and Good Will Hunting). The Fifty Shades of Grey soundtrack will be released on Feb. 10, three days ahead of the film’s release on Feb. 13. See the full tracklist here:
1. “I Put a Spell On You” by Annie Lennox
2. “Undiscovered” by Laura Welsh
3. “Earned It” by The Weeknd
4. “Meet Me In the Middle” by Jessie Ware
5. “Love Me Like You Do” by Ellie Goulding
6. “Haunted (Michael Diamond Remix)” by Beyoncé
7. “Salted Wound” by Sia
8. “Beast of Burden” by The Rolling Stones
9. “I’m On Fire” by AWOLNATION
10. “Crazy In Love (2014 Remix)” by Beyoncé
11. “Witchcraft” by Frank Sinatra
12. “One Last Night” by Vaults
13. “Where You Belong” by The Weeknd
14. “I Know You” by Skylar Grey
15. “Ana and Christian” by Danny Elfman
16. “Did That Hurt?” by Danny Elfman
